零代码的使用者,主要定位于业务人员。但当前阶段,实际上是具有一定IT经验的业务人员。低代码的使用者,主要定位于专注于业务逻辑实现的开发人员。(注:零代码的使用者当前难以做到是任何业务人员。完全没有IT经验的人,是难以理解“应用构建”中所涉及的逻辑关系的。虽然零代码构建应用无需编程经验,更无需储备相关知识,但还是要具备一定的逻辑思维能力的。)
零代码针对的主要还是企业信息化问题,即通过极低成本来填补信息化的缺失;低代码针对的是企业数字化问题,即以低成本来支撑企业资源的共享和创新;而高代码将主要用于构建专业领域内的独特竞争力,需要高成本的投入。
零代码技术适用的业务场景与低代码不同,主要适合构建企业内部的细分场景下短期使用的简单应用。而低代码技术更适合构建企业对内对外的广泛场景下长期重复使用的复杂应用。零代码构建的应用相对要更碎片化,低代码构建的应用相对要更套件化。
零代码开发平台主要是指无需代码开发、就能实现应用搭建的平台,类似于乐高积木。
低代码开发平台主要是指通过工具/系统自带的组件组合拖放快速生成我们所需要的应用,在特定的环节里还能够允许写入少量的脚本代码来扩充一定的功能。
1、低代码开发平台包含零代码所有功能
低代码是通过工具/系统自带的组件组合拖放快速生成我们所需要的应用,在特定的环节里还能够允许写入少量的脚本代码来扩充一定的功能。通常情况下,低代码开发平台包含了零代码平台所有功能。
零代码则是一种完全不需要任何代码的开发方式,主要是通过可视化模块方式设计数据结构,用户交互形式、设置访问权限和定义工作流程的平台。
2、低代码与零代码开发平台使用场景不同
无代码开发平台非常适合构建针对特定场景的小型应用程序,如问卷调查等。
低代码开发平台不仅适用于特定的小型应用程序,对于大型企业的复杂的应用程序都是可以轻松驾驭的。
3、低代码开发与零代码开发平台可扩展性不同
无代码开发平台无法直接对系统自主开发,必须借助第三方系统才能进行二次开发,企业想要对系统进行改动非常麻烦。
低代码开发平台除了可以方便快捷的接入第三方API外,还可以使用学习成本极低的Python脚本语言对系统进行功能的扩展,扩展性非常灵活与自由;给企业带来便捷的同时又不会给企业带来麻烦与负担。
4、低代码开发与零代码开发平台面向的用户不同
低代码更多的还是服务于开发人员,通过低代码平台,开发人员面对复杂的需求,可以快速构建功能强大、响应速度更快捷的应用程序。无代码更适合老板、产品经理、销售、运营等非技术人员。
以 Zoho Creator 低代码平台为例,可视化界面,不懂代码的运营人员通过拖拖拽拽,不用代码就可以创建应用。同时,Zoho Creator有独创的脚本语言Deluge,会编代码的的专业人员可以用用Deluge语言开发。